Toyota Transponder Keys and Smart Key Programming
Many Toyota vehicles use an electronic immobilizer that requires the vehicle to recognize an authorized key before normal starting is permitted. Depending on the vehicle, authorization can come from a transponder chip inside an inserted key or from an electronic Smart Key that communicates wirelessly.
This means a replacement blade can be cut correctly and still fail to start the Toyota if the electronic component is missing, incompatible, or not properly registered. Mechanical key cutting and electronic programming are separate parts of the replacement process.
Smart Key equipped Toyota models can support proximity entry, remote locking, and push-button starting. Programming procedures vary according to the model year, security configuration, replacement key, and whether another authorized key remains available.

Duplicate Toyota Keys and Programming in Pecan Grove
Creating a spare Toyota key while a working original remains can prevent a future lost key from becoming an emergency. The existing key also provides a useful reference for blade style, transponder configuration, remote functions, and Smart Key electronics.
For older Toyota vehicles, duplication may involve selecting the proper blank and accurately reproducing the mechanical cuts. If the vehicle uses an immobilizer, a compatible transponder must also be registered before the duplicate can start the vehicle normally.
Newer Toyota Smart Keys can require a compatible proximity fob and electronic registration. An emergency mechanical blade may also need to be cut for manual door access when normal electronic unlocking is unavailable.
After programming, the replacement should be tested for all applicable functions. Testing can include mechanical door operation, remote lock and unlock buttons, transponder recognition, proximity entry, push-button starting, panic functions, and emergency blade access.
If you buy a replacement key online, verify compatibility before ordering. Toyota keys that look nearly identical can contain different transponder chips, circuit boards, frequencies, part numbers, or vehicle applications.

Toyota Proximity and Keyless Entry Assistance
Many newer Toyota models use proximity Smart Key technology that detects an authorized fob near or inside the vehicle. Depending on the configuration, this can provide passive entry, remote functions, and push-button starting without requiring a traditional ignition key.
If the Toyota suddenly reports that the key is not detected, a replacement fob may not be necessary. A weak key battery, low vehicle battery, damaged Smart Key, signal interference, or a vehicle-side keyless system problem can create similar symptoms.

Toyota Ignition Repair and Broken Key Service
Toyota vehicles with conventional keyed ignitions can develop mechanical wear after years of regular use. A key that becomes difficult to insert, sticks while turning, or only works after repeated movement may indicate wear in the blade, ignition cylinder, or both.
Continuing to force a worn or bent key can eventually cause the blade to crack or break inside the ignition. If the key has already snapped, avoid pushing the fragment farther into the cylinder with another key or improvised tool.
Professional extraction may allow the broken piece to be removed while preserving usable ignition components. The cylinder can then be inspected to determine whether a replacement key is enough or whether additional ignition repair is required.

Can you program a Toyota key that I bought online?
Possibly, provided the replacement matches the vehicle's mechanical and electronic specifications. Toyota keys with similar outer cases can contain different transponder chips, transmitter frequencies, circuit boards, or part numbers.
Checking compatibility before purchasing can reduce the chance of ordering an unusable replacement. Used electronic keys may also have additional limitations depending on their previous registration and condition.
Why does my Toyota say the key is not detected?
A key-not-detected warning can result from a weak fob battery, low vehicle battery, damaged Smart Key, electronic interference, or a problem involving the vehicle's keyless system. The warning does not automatically mean that a new key is required.
If another authorized key is available, test it and compare the vehicle's response. A spare that works normally may indicate that the problem is associated with the primary key.
What should I do if my Toyota key breaks in the ignition?
Stop trying to rotate the remaining fragment and avoid inserting another object into the keyway. Doing so can push the broken portion farther inside or damage internal ignition components.
A locksmith may be able to extract the fragment and create another key. If ignition wear contributed to the failure, the cylinder should also be inspected before the replacement is used regularly.
